a = 114, d= -5

nth term = a+(n-1)d

according to the question we need to find a term so that :

a+(n-1)d < 0

114 + (n-1)(-5) < 0

114 -5n + 5 < 0

119 - 5n < 0

119 < 5n

23.8 < n

or we can say from 24th term all terms will be negative.
a24 = a + 23d

= 114 + 23( - 5 )

= 114 - 115

= -1 ( negative number )

In fist cuboid say a=40 ,b=60,c=50

SA=2(ab+BC+ca)

=2(40×60+60×50+50×40)

=2(2400+3000+2000)=2×7400=14800 cm2.....(1)

In 2nd cuboid a=b=c=50 this is a cube

SA=6a2=6×50×50=15000 cm2....(2)

So 1st one requires less material.

Let the present ages of Hari and Harry be 5x years and 7x years respectively.
Four years from now
Age of Hari = (5x + 4) years
Age of Harry = (7x + 4) years
According to the question,
{tex}\frac{{5x + 4}}{{7x + 4}} = \frac{3}{4}{/tex}
{tex}\left( {\frac{{5x + 4}}{{7x + 4}}} \right) \times (7x + 4) = \frac{3}{4} \times (7x + 4){/tex} . . . . [ Multiplying both sides by 7x + 4, we get ]
{tex}5x + 4 = \frac{{3(7x + 4)}}{4}{/tex}
 4(5x + 4) = 3(7x + 4)  . . . . [ Multiplying both sides by 4, we get ]
∴ 20x + 16 = 21x + 12
∴ 16 – 12 = 21x – 20x
∴ 4 = x
∴ x = 4
∴ 5x = 5 × 4 = 20
and 7x = 7 × 4 = 28  hence, their present ages are 20 years and 28 years respectively.
Verification
{tex}20:28 = \frac{{20}}{{28}} = \frac{{20 \div 4}}{{28 \div 4}} = \frac{5}{7} = 5:7{/tex}
20 + 4 = 24
28 + 4 = 32 
{tex}24:32 = \frac{{24}}{{32}} = \frac{{24 \div 8}}{{32 \div 8}} = \frac{3}{4} = 3:4{/tex} hence, the result is verified.

(a - b)(a +b) = a2 - b2
10.5 × 9.5 = (10+ 0.5) (10 - 0.5)
= (10)2 - (0.5)2
= 100 - 0.25
= 99.75

A pyramid on a triangular base is called a tetrahedron. In other words, a tetrahedron is a solid bounded by four triangular faces. Evidently a tetrahedron is a triangular pyramid. If the base of a tetrahedron is an equilateral triangle and the other triangular faces are isosceles triangles then it is called a right tetrahedron.
